c++ - 遍历 boost::dynamic_bitset
全部标签 推荐使用C语言解析TMX文件(基于XML的map)的XML解析器是什么?它们各自的优缺点是什么,因为我希望有一个高效的,因为它将在嵌入式系统上运行。 最佳答案 不久前,我们在嵌入式产品上使用了libxml。它可能适合您。 关于基于C的XML解析器,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/5434919/
我正在遍历一个xml文件,如下所示:page1/page2/我的php是这样的:xml=simplexml_load_file("siteList.xml");foreach($xml->siteas$site=>$child){foreach($xml->$site->pageas$a=>$page){$endUrl=($child["base"]."".$page);print_r($endUrl."");}}这技术上有效,但返回以下内容:http://www.example1.co.uk/page1/http://www.example2.co.uk/page1/代替:http:
我有来自某些硬件的类似传入XML:Item1;Item2;Item332.0;192.2;12.01;4;2我需要像这样转换:Item132.01Item1192.04Item312.02目前我已经尝试过str:tokenize(),但主要问题是构建一个简单的循环。我对XSLT的了解非常基础,我正在进行的工作也差不多到此为止: 最佳答案 一个简单的XSLT2.0样式表,它遍历所有项目并根据当前位置选择相应的价格/数量,可能如下所示:如果您想将XSLT1.0与EXSLT扩展模块strings一起使用,则只需稍微修改样式表:
我正在尝试循环访问SSIS中XML输入文件的XML元素。为此,我尝试将“ForeachLoopContainer”与ForeachLoopContainer一起使用。在ForEach循环容器内,我想获取xml代码作为字符串变量。我是SSIS的新手,浏览网页已经有一段时间了,但无法正确使用..输入文件示例;(请注意,那里有一些西里尔符号,这可能会导致问题。但是,当我取出西里尔符号时,会显示相同的错误消息)。我正在尝试遍历节点。这是我目前创建的包;在ForEach循环之下;我有一个名为“CurrencyRate”的变量,它是一个映射到那里的字符串。以及循环内的XML任务。这仅用于测试目的,
我正在尝试访问XML文件中所有“mslevel”值等于1的标签。然后,生成一个.txt文件,其中包含标签内的数据字符串,包括位,无论是还是不是数据被压缩,而是原始二进制字符串。然后它应该更进一步,对文件中的任何其他标签执行相同的操作。这是针对不允许我使用解析库的项目。我不确定如何在不使用外部库的情况下访问XML文件中的标签,然后提取标签中的数据。我了解有关如何完成任务的高级计划,但不知道我应该使用什么工具。编辑:我突然想到在第一个标checkout现之前文件中还有更多内容。创建第一个mzmlFileBuffer时,它只获取整个文件的第一行“"我不确定为什么。它不会访问整个文件中带有标签
我正在获取存储过程的XML,我需要对其进行迭代并根据XML发送电子邮件。我有另一个用于发送电子邮件的存储过程:MailingSystem..SP_SendEmail@Cc=N'',--nvarchar(500)@Bcc=N'',--nvarchar(500)@FromEMailAddress=N'',--nvarchar(500)@ReplyToEMailAddress=N'',--nvarchar(500)@Subject=N'',--nvarchar(500)@EmailRecipient=N'',--nvarchar(500)@ContentType=N'',--nvarchar
我有以下xml文件结构:net.tcp://10.1.1.14410.1.1.144trueflofyJojonet.tcp://10.1.1.2210.1.1.22false我想遍历所有的桥,我试过:vardoc=newXmlDocument();doc.Load(@"C:\myXml.xml");varnodes=doc.DocumentElement.SelectNodes("/configuration/Points");foreach(XmlNodeninnodes){MessageBox.Show(n.Name);}但它只打印Points,但我希望它打印Point1、Poi
我正在尝试获取一个看起来像这样的xml文件,以便我可以将其导入到moodle成绩册中:11000110141102102100021014210210我尝试用python编写一些代码,在仔细阅读文档后,我能想到的最好的是:importxml.etree.cElementTreeasETstudents=[1,2]assignments=[100,101,102]scores=[0,4,10]results=ET.Element("results")result=ET.SubElement(results,"result")student=ET.SubElement(result,"st
我将调查回复存储在xml中,不幸的是xml不是统一构建的。请参阅下面的xml。我想遍历div,然后拉出所有元素作为问题,但我不确定如何处理答案,因为它们有时包含在子中。有时不是。本来想用elementtree的intertext或者beautifulsoup。但是,如果我执行soup.find_all('div'),BeautifulSoup会返回所有div,包括内部的div。.tree.itertext()有点工作,但如果可能的话,我不想有太多的嵌套循环。有什么建议可以最好地处理这种情况吗?Question1:Whatisyourname?MynameisPeter.Question
我正在使用BOOST库解析下面的xml文件-1581947我的cpp代码是:#include#include#include#includetypedefstructdate{unsignedintm_day;unsignedintm_month;unsignedintm_year;date(intd,intm,inty):m_day(d),m_month(m),m_year(y){}date():m_day(1),m_month(1),m_year(2000){}friendstd::ostream&operatorvoidserialize(Archive&archive,cons